A French racing aircraft of the pre-war era, the D.I emphasized speed over other considerations. Its 7.1-meter fuselage and 8.9-meter wingspan created a streamlined profile, achieving 110 km/h despite modest engine power. Competition flying established Hanriot's reputation for high-performance design.
